About Body Piercing Shops
Overview of Body Piercing Shops
Body piercing shops are establishments that provide professional piercing services to customers who want to adorn their bodies with jewellery. Body piercings have become increasingly popular in recent years and have become a part of modern fashion trends. These shops provide a range of piercing services to their customers and have experienced staff to carry out the procedures safely and efficiently.History of Body Piercing
Body piercing has been practiced for thousands of years in various cultures around the world. It has traditionally been associated with religious and spiritual beliefs, as well as social status and personal adornment. In the Western world, body piercing gained popularity in the 1970s and 1980s as part of the punk and alternative subcultures. Since then, it has become more mainstream and is now a popular form of self-expression and fashion.Health and Safety Regulations
Body piercing shops in the UK are regulated by local authorities and must adhere to strict health and safety standards. These regulations cover everything from hygiene and sterilisation practices to the qualifications and training of staff members. The use of safe and sterile equipment and procedures is of utmost importance to prevent the spread of infections and diseases.Types of Body Piercings Offered
Body piercing shops offer a variety of piercing services, including ear piercings, nose piercings, lip piercings, eyebrow piercings, tongue piercings, and genital piercings. The availability of specific types of piercings may vary depending on the shop and the expertise of the staff.Materials Used for Body Piercings
Body piercing shops typically use high-quality and safe materials for piercings, such as surgical-grade stainless steel, titanium, and gold. These materials are less likely to cause allergic reactions or infections and are ideal for long-term wear. Some shops may also offer a range of jewellery options for customers to choose from.Aftercare Instructions
Aftercare is an important part of the body piercing process, and customers will receive detailed instructions from the shop staff on how to care for their new piercings. This may include cleaning and disinfecting the area, avoiding certain activities and substances, and checking for signs of infection. Proper aftercare is essential for a smooth and successful healing process.Pricing and Payment Options
The cost of body piercings varies depending on the type of piercing and the shop. Customers should expect to pay anywhere from £20 to £100 for a piercing. Payment options may include cash, credit or debit card, and in some cases, online payments. Some shops may also offer discounts or promotions for specific types of piercings or groups of customers.Staff Qualifications and Certifications
Professional body piercing shops employ experienced and qualified staff members who have received extensive training in piercing procedures and safety measures. They may hold certificates or diplomas from recognised training programmes or associations. Customers can ask about the qualifications and experience of the staff before getting a piercing.Customer Reviews and Testimonials
Customers can read online reviews and testimonials from past customers to gauge the quality of services provided by a body piercing shop. Reviews can provide valuable insights into the professionalism, hygiene, and customer service of the shop.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Body piercing shops may have a section on their website or in the shop that answers common questions from customers. These may include questions about the piercing process, aftercare, pricing, and materials used. Customers can also contact the shop directly with any specific questions or concerns they may have.
